A pump empties the pool at the rate
of 1,000 gal every 4 hours. How long
does it take to pump out 20,000
gallons?

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 03-10-2020

Answer:

80 hours.

Step-by-step explanation:

20,000  / 1,000  = 20

4  x 20 = 80
